Be + Infinitive
Quiz
Complete the gaps with the construction 'be + infinitive' and the verbs in brackets. Always refer to the future in the sentences below.
If the children ...... (get) to school on time, you'll need to hurry up.
If the manager ...... (be) promoted, he'll have to make an excellent presentation on Wednesday.
If the error ...... (correct), we'll need to find out how it occurred in the first place.
If Mr and Mrs Brendan ...... (set) off for Paris tonight, we'd better give them their tickets now.
If your sister Susan ...... (pass) her exams, she'll need to study a lot of difficult stuff.
If Ms Callahan ...... (receive) the award, she needs to finalise her latest project.
If Duncan ...... (not / lose) his job, he'll have to do much more than he's been doing for the past few months.
If Pete ...... (marry) Lilly, he'll need to make hell freeze over first.
If the surgeon ...... (not / perform) the operation right now, a colleague of his will have to jump in for him.
If the animals ...... (not / die) of hunger, they'll need to be fed three times a day at least.
If Sarah ...... (not / give) away all that money to charity, the Red Cross will have to find another source of income.
If the patient ...... (not / treat) right now, he might die eventually.
If the poet ...... (not / quote) his works, he'll be unable to finish his paper.
If Mrs Jankins ...... (not / make) those scandalous articles public, you'll have to pay her a lot of money.
If my neighbours ...... (not / celebrate) their son's birthday at home, they'll book a restaurant for sure.
